WebIn the U.S. and Britain, shoe sizes change by 1/3″ per half size. Assuming a size 12 American shoe is, in fact, 12 inches long, that would mean an 11.5 is 11 2/3″ long, whereas a 12.5 shoe would be 12 1/3″ long. How To Measure Foot Size. In the ready-to-wear shoe world, feet are measured using a Brannock Device. Web13 de fev. de 2024 · US to EU. US shoe size is measured in inches, while EU shoe size is measured in centimeters. To convert from US to EU footwear size, add 33 to your current shoe size for men and 31 for women. There may still exist discrepancies among countries regarding their standard sizing system because each has its preferences.
